Advertisement

Python Web实战:利用Python、Django和MySQL,构建基于Web的增删改查功能。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本篇教程将利用Python Web框架Django,与MySQL数据库建立连接并进行操作,以构建一个学生信息管理系统(SMS)。该系统主要涵盖了对学生信息的增、删、改、查等核心功能,其设计目标是帮助初学者快速掌握Python Web开发,从而避免不必要的学习过程。您可以在项目实战部分的最后环节中看到效果演示。此外,文章的结尾部分提供了整个项目的源代码链接。 开发环境配置如下:Pycharm 2020.1作为开发工具,Python 3.8.0作为编程语言,MySQL 5.7作为数据库系统,以及Windows 10作为操作系统。 在项目实战部分,我们首先创建了一个名为“学生管理系统-sms”的项目。随后,通过File->New Project->Django选择“学生信息编辑页”,并设计了学生编辑表单。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 使PythonDjangoMySQLWeb界面例代码
    优质
    本实例教程详细介绍了如何利用Python与Django框架结合MySQL数据库来创建一个基本的Web应用程序,实现数据的添加、删除、更新及查询操作。通过阅读本文,读者可以掌握从环境配置到编写完整业务逻辑代码的过程,适合初学者入门学习。 本篇介绍如何使用Python Web框架Django连接并操作MySQL数据库来开发学生信息管理系统(SMS),系统主要包含对学生信息的增删改查功能,旨在帮助初学者快速入门Python Web编程。 项目效果将在最后一节进行演示,并在文章结尾提供整个项目的源码地址。以下是具体的开发环境和步骤: - 开发工具:PyCharm 2020.1 - 开发语言:Python 3.8.0 - Web框架:Django 3.0.6 - 数据库:MySQL5.7 - 操作系统:Windows 10 项目实战步骤如下: **创建项目** 在PyCharm中选择File->New Project,并选择Django模板,稍等片刻后可以看到项目的目录结构。 确认已安装的Django和m。
  • 使PythonDjangoMySQLWeb界面例代码
    优质
    本实例教程详细介绍了如何运用Python及Django框架结合MySQL数据库开发一个具备基本CRUD(创建、读取、更新、删除)操作的网页应用程序,适合初学者快速上手。 本段落主要介绍了使用Python结合Django框架和MySQL数据库实现Web版增删改查功能的示例代码,并详细解释了相关技术的应用方法。对于学习或工作中需要这方面知识的朋友来说,这篇文章具有很高的参考价值。希望读者能够通过阅读此文章掌握相关的开发技巧和技术要点。
  • Python-Diango-WebPython 3.8、DjangoMySQL学生管理应),致力快速开发...
    优质
    本项目运用Python 3.8结合Django框架及MySQL数据库,开发学生管理系统,支持高效的数据增删改查操作,助力Web应用敏捷开发。 前言:本篇使用Python Web框架Django连接和操作MySQL数据库来开发学生信息管理系统(SMS),主要包含对学生信息的增删改查功能,旨在快速入门Python Web开发,帮助读者少走弯路。 效果演示将在项目实战的最后一节进行展示。在文章结尾会提供整个项目的源码地址。 开发环境: - 开发工具:PyCharm 2020.1 - 开发语言:Python 3.8.0 - Web框架:Django 3.0.6 - 数据库:MySQL5.7 - 操作系统:Windows 10 项目实战: 1. 创建项目: - 打开PyCharm,选择File -> New Project。 - 在弹出的窗口中选择Django模板来创建新项目。 确认是否已经安装了Django和mysqlclient解释器。如果未安装,请按照以下步骤进行操作。 - 通过file->Settings检查已安装的插件。 - 如果缺少必要的库,可以在Terminal终端输入如下命令完成安装: ``` pip install django pip install mysqlclient ```
  • Python(Django)+VUE+MySQL美颜Web【100010556】
    优质
    本项目采用Python的Django框架结合Vue前端技术和MySQL数据库,开发了一个集成多种功能的在线美颜Web应用。项目编号为100010556。 前端开发使用 VUE 框架,并通过 vue-cli 构建项目结构。结合 vue-router、vuex 和 axios 组件来实现前端路由管理、状态管理和与后端的交互功能,同时利用 element-ui 保持 UI 风格的一致性。 在后端部分,则采用了 Django 框架进行开发。由于前端采用 VUE 实现了前后端分离的设计模式,因此未使用 Django 的模板系统。取而代之的是,通过 Django 路由功能配合后端的图像处理算法来提供相应的服务支持。
  • Python Web:使PythonDjangoMySQL进行WebCRUD操作
    优质
    本书专注于通过Python与Django框架结合MySQL数据库,教授读者如何开发具备创建、读取、更新及删除功能的Web应用程序。 前言:本篇使用Python Web框架Django连接和操作MySQL数据库学生信息管理系统(SMS),主要包含对学生信息的增删改查功能,旨在帮助快速入门Python Web开发,并减少不必要的弯路。效果演示会在项目实战的最后一节中展示,在文章结尾会提供整个项目的源码地址。 开发环境: - 开发工具:PyCharm 2020.1 - 开发语言:Python 3.8.0 - Web框架:Django 3.0.6 - 数据库:MySQL5.7 - 操作系统:Windows 10 项目实战: 1. 创建项目(学生管理系统-sms): - File->New Project->选择Django模板创建新的项目。
  • 使DjangoBootstrap
    优质
    本项目采用Python的Django框架结合前端Bootstrap技术,旨在构建一个用户界面友好且操作简便的Web应用,支持数据的创建、读取、更新及删除等基础操作。 一个使用Django与Bootstrap构建的项目实战案例展示了新增、修改、删除和查询等功能的基本操作。该项目涵盖了Django框架中的ORM(对象关系映射)、ModelForm以及HTML、CSS和JavaScript等前端技术的基础应用场景。 掌握这样的入门级项目是成为一名开发人员的良好开端。以下是关于Django的一些主要特点: - 自带管理后台:只需简单配置几行代码,即可为你的网站提供一个功能强大的管理界面,方便地进行内容的增删改查操作,并支持定制搜索和过滤等高级功能。 - 灵活路由系统:可以定义优雅且易于理解的URL结构,按需创建路由规则而无需复杂的设置过程。 - 强大的ORM数据库接口:提供了便捷的操作数据库的方法(QuerySet API),能够轻易执行原生SQL语句进行复杂的数据操作。 - 易用模板引擎:内置了一个强大且可扩展性强的模板系统,便于开发人员快速构建网页界面。 - 国际化支持:允许应用程序支持多种语言环境,并能轻松定义和翻译不同国家或地区的文字内容。
  • JDBC、ServletJSPWeb及分页
    优质
    本项目采用Java Web技术栈(JDBC、Servlet、JSP)开发,实现了数据的增删改查操作,并集成了分页显示机制。 使用JDBC、Servlet和JSP实现Web应用程序的增删改查功能,并且包含分页操作,适合初学者理解和学习。整个过程力求简单明了,便于理解与应用。
  • 数据库操作:Web页面
    优质
    本教程介绍如何通过Web界面实现对数据库的基本操作,包括增加、删除、修改和查询记录,帮助用户轻松掌握数据管理技能。 结合所选的应用案例,至少完成一个简单案例,在Web页面的操作应包括增、删、改、查等功能,并且查询结果以表格或表单形式展现。整个系统架构至少应包含前端、Web服务器、应用服务器和数据库服务器。可以将Web服务器与应用服务器合在一起使用,也可以根据硬件资源情况分开部署。所使用的编程语言为Python,框架包括web.py和pymysql。
  • 使PHPMySQL
    优质
    本教程详细讲解了如何运用PHP语言结合MySQL数据库进行网站开发中的基础操作,包括数据的添加、删除、修改及查询等核心技能。 以下是重写的PHP代码片段: ```php Username Password ; while ($row = mysql_fetch_array($result)) { echo ; echo . $row[username] . ; echo . $row[password] . ; echo ; } echo ; mysql_close($con); ?> ``` 请注意,原始代码中的`whi`可能是笔误或未完成的循环语句,这里我将其修正为标准的PHP `while`循环。同时,请注意,这段代码使用了已经不推荐使用的MySQL扩展,在新项目中建议采用PDO或者MySQLi,并且应妥善处理密码等敏感信息以确保安全。
  • 使PHPMySQL
    优质
    本课程详细讲解如何利用PHP语言结合MySQL数据库进行网站开发中最基础的数据操作,包括数据的增加、删除、修改及查询等核心技能。 本段落分享了使用PHP结合MySQL实现简单增删改查功能的代码,非常实用。需要的朋友可以参考一下。